translated from Spanish: Heavy rains hit Spain, so far nine dead and six missing (Videos)

Spain.-the least nine people have died and six have disappeared following the overflowing of streams in the region of East coast of Mallorca, as reported by the Civil Guard, which has displaced more than 100 agents in the area, where there have been up to more than 230 litres of rain per square meter.

According to the information from the authorities, know that the last deceased located was a male and that it has been found in an area close to the stream. Other fatal victims, found by rescue teams, have still to be identified. The other seven, two have been found in s’ Illot, one in Arta and four in Sant Llorenç, the municipality most affected by the torrential rains.

The former Mayor of Arta, Rafael Gili, drowned in the town, which was Alderman for two terms, between 2004 and 2005 and in the 2007-2011 legislature. In addition, seeks at least to seven missing, a number that could increase, and there are more than one hundred people displaced from their homes and who, reported by the Civil Guard.
A total of 300 different emergency services professionals looking for disappeared, who joined more than one hundred of troops of the military emergency unit (EMU) after torrential rains.

The President of the Government, Pedro Sánchez, scroll to the Mallorcan towns flooded, as well as the leader of the PP, Pablo Casado. As reported by the Palacio de la Moncloa, the ministries of Interior and Territorial policy and the Government of the Balearic Islands tomorrow will report to the Council of Ministers to assess the extent of human and material losses and take urgent measures necessary before the “terrible damage” on the island.
